intentional是什么意思

  • En [ ɪnˈten.ʃən.əl]
  • Us [ ɪnˈten.ʃən.əl]

详细释义

  • 0 planned or intended -- 有意的,故意的

    • Did you leave his name out by accident or was it intentional? 你漏掉了他的名字,是无意的还是有意的?
